Hi sorry to bother you but as the EU tighten up the monitoring of its border crossings in the near future, I have a question. First, I'm ok with the 90/180 personal stuff (luckily I'm Irish PP ) I have the relevant EU "family member documentation stuff" should I need to quote them as Pat is English.
However the Vehicle admission time limits on our UK reg van is what I'm failing on.
My understanding is that the vehicle is granted a 6 month temporary import on crossing into the EU. All I can see that it says in a year but no actual definition of how they view that period; if its calendar or rolling.
However, I saw a youtube blogger quoting a specialist EU lawyer he received letter from which I'm led to believe that once I leave at an EU border (obviously within the 6 month allowance) I have then discharged that temporary import permission and then when I re-import the vehicle I am granted another 6 months automatically (which kinda contradicts it)
Is this true? does anyone experience or web reference to this at all
I tried reading articles 136, 139 and 217 of 2446/2015 of the EU commission but it kept tripping the 15amp fuse in my brain!
I did try searching here but didn't come up with anything
We are currently in Alicante at Campello returning 25th April which will give us 119 days>
But are returning for 35 days in Sept (still in limit) The back again in December hopefully for a further 118 days (pushing us out of limit on a rolling year I believe), which is why I'm also concerned about how they define a year
Any one who can shine a light on this with helpful advice would be appreciated
